Latin > Greek

ἀγνάκοπος, ἀνάγυρος, ἀνάγυρις, ἕλκοπος

Anagyris (common name Oro de Risco) is a genus of flowering plants in the legume family, Fabaceae. It belongs to the subfamily Faboideae.

Almost extinct, Anagyris latifolia can be found in Gran Canaria. It has trifoliate leaves, and grows edible beans.
